When you buy something with a credit card, which one of the following will usually
save you money over the long run?
Paying the entire amount owed each month
Paying a small portion of the amount owed over a longer period of time
Paying a small portion of the amount owed each month
Paying the entire amount owed, but only every other month
Answer explanation
If you pay your bill in full you won't be charged interest.
